Submit a hide requestThis 2020 Volkswagen Jetta SE carries a branded salvage title following a severe accident in New Jersey that resulted in structural damage, multiple airbag deployments, and the vehicle being declared a total loss. The vehicle was previously used as both a rental and personal car across New Hampshire and New Jersey before its reported front-end impact which disabled the vehicle and led to its current status. Reviewing the full report is essential before buying, bidding on, or financing this vehicle to understand how the extensive damage history and title changes may affect safety, value, and insurability.

The vehicle will require a full front-end overhaul including bumper replacement, hood repair/replacement, radiator support work, and complete airbag system reset. The high cost of parts for this specific model may make it a challenging margin if not purchased at the right price.
While being an insurance-held vehicle is a major plus for transparency, the airbag deployment and significant front-end impact indicate high repair complexity. The investment score is moderate due to the technical difficulty of resetting safety systems and ensuring structural alignment after a heavy frontal hit.
